How much do home investors pay for houses in Marion?

Marion investor home buyers don’t operate as a uniform institution. The cash offers you obtain from our list of investor associates will not be the same, however, usually, each of the offers will be lower than market value.

Why? The offers are lower because the property investor will settle the closing fees, deal with the necessary home restorations on the property, and include a profit for those efforts.

However, you won’t need to cover a broker commission, which is 3-6% of the final price, as well as other closing fees. Due to this, everything considered, selling as-is to a home buying company could yield higher revenue for you than hiring a broker manage your transaction.

#3 Aspect to Know 

You must take into account one more aspect to make sure you are aware of what you are doing when selling your house to investors. As I stated before, honest and experienced investors will not make lowball offers on your property.

That said, you must understand that in the majority of scenarios, cash buyers will present an offer that is a bit lower than your property's market worth. The reason is the company is running a business, and there has to be some profit to keep the venture viable.

Despite all that, it’s essential to mention that those details don’t guarantee that your net earnings will be lower than in a conventional real estate transaction. In short, you should never focus on the acquisition price of your house. Your core focus is the net amount you’ll obtain from the deal once it has been finalized.

Your net from the transaction and the purchase price are very different things. Numerous sellers put an emphasis on the sale price, which may cause a money loss.

An example will help illustrate this dilemma, so I’ll show you two cases. In the first scenario, the purchase price will be more, and in the other – lower. Let’s take a look at how you could be mistaken and miss out on a higher earning deal because of it.

Here is the illustration. Let's say you have as a goal to receive $250,000 for your house. The first scenario is selling to a cash investment company who gives you $235,000 in an all-cash offer on the house. The second scenario is looking for a non-investor buyer that presents a $250,000 offer through using a realtor to market your property.

The offer from the second situation appears to be a better-paying deal if you don’t look at it in detail. Yet, if you compute all the charges that you will be required to assume at closing, you won't like the result.

Let’s run the figures in this example to know your cash out from the second offer. In a conventional sale similar to the one mentioned in situation number two, the property seller will be responsible for paying the agent's commission, closing fees, rehab costs, and other expenses.

Here is a rough estimate of your charges: $15,000 realtor’s cut (6% of the buying amount), $1,031 title fees, $750 escrow bills, $275 transfer tax, $2,594 prorations, $490 house warranty, $2,500 estimated renovations.

If we add all the costs up, we receive $22,640. So your take is $227,360 after subtracting all the expenses from the sales price of $250,000. It’s the final figure you'll take home if you take the $250,000 selling price discussed in the second case.

So, here is what occurs when you choose the investor’s $235,000 cash offer for your house: you take home $7,640 more, because majority of the closing costs are handled by the investor, and especially the brokerage’s percentage is not applied.

It’s clear that looking at the buying price alone could be a misleading temptation. Next time you get a cash offer for your house from an investor, note that you won't have to pay closing costs, commissions, and other fees.
